Legend of Heavy Metal, died of cardiac arrest, according to his death certificate, presented in London, to which he has had access. The text also confirms that Parkinson suffered and a coronary heart disease, which contributed to death. Thus, the causes of death are read in the text: “(a) cardiac arrest outside the hospital (b) acute myocardial infarction (c) coronary artery disease and Parkinson’s disease with regional dysfunction (joint causes).” In the same document the profession of Osbourne appears as “composer, interpreter and rock legend.”

On the day of his death, according to the New York newspaper, an aerial ambulance transferred to the singer about 12 kilometers, from his home near the town of Chalfont St. Giles in Buckinghamshire to Harefield hospital, in Uxbridge, a suburb of London.

His family had announced his death on July 22 without specifying the cause: “With an indescribable sadness, we reported the death of our beloved Ozzy Osbourne this morning. He was with his family, surrounded by much love. We ask everyone to respect the privacy of our family at the moment.” The 76 -year singer had been affirming numerous health problems.

Tribute to Ozzy Osbourne in Birmingham

Just a few weeks before death, Osbourne acted in what was announced as during a festival in Birmingham, England, its place of birth and that of the band. There were stars like Steven Tyler, from Aerosmith, Ronnie Wood, the Rolling Stones, and also played Metallica, Guns N ‘Roses and Slayer. “I’ve been in bed for six years and you have no idea how I feel. Thank you with all my heart,” said that day excited, sitting on a bat throne.

As leader of Black Sabbath, Osbourne was considered one of the creators of heavy metal and great influence of bands such as Metallica, Slayer or Anthrax. In the 2000s he reached a second peak of fame as a star of reality shows Thanks to the MTV program The Osbourneshe First television program on that format that showed the family life of a famous.
